Joby vs Archer vs Wisk — Three US Air Taxi Programmes
Three of the most-funded US eVTOL air-taxi programmes side by side: piloted vs autonomous, FAA Stage 4 vs Stage 3, public vs Boeing-backed.
| Specification | Joby Aviation | Archer Aviation | Wisk Aero |
|---|---|---|---|
| Range | 150 mi Best | 100 mi | 87 mi |
| Top Speed | 200 mph Best | 150 mph | 137 mph |
| Cruise Speed | 165 mph Best | 130 mph | 124 mph |
| Seats | 5 Best | 5 | 4 |
| Noise | 65 dB | 45 dB Best | 65 dB |
| Launch | 2,026 Best | 2,027 | 2,030 |
| Funding | 3,400 M USD Best | 2,000 M USD | 1,450 M USD |
